Evening Course - Fashion Design Introductory and Ongoing Modules to design and make for yourself.

On this course students will learn how to make patterns to individual measurements and sew their own designs. Teaching is by individual attention.
An initial booking for a minimum of 18 consecutive classes is required for the introductory course but for those who wish to develop their pattern making and sewing skills, it is possible to undertake further modules.
Students may choose to book for more then one session a week.

Special application for Diploma Course by evening classes can be made after a minimum of 36 classes have been undertaken over the year, one evening per week for Pattern Drafting and Garment Assembly.

An additional 12 classes in Fashion Sketching is required, to be taken concurrently. Satisfactory progress in all subjects is required before an application with interview is considered.

Day Part-time Fashion Design Course

One can attend daily on a part-time basis, mornings or afternoon to enable oneself to juggle the course with part-time work or family committments. Please ring the office for more details.

Summer Holiday Courses

During the summer months the Grafton Academy offers a 2,3, or 4 week introductory course in Dress Designing.
Students are encouraged to design, cut patterns and make up one or two of their own creations.
Teaching is by individual attention and the course provides both an ideal way of finding out about this as a career
and for those who are not stock size wishing to make their own patterns. All ages are welcome, from young to mature.
